Buffett follows the Benjamin Graham school of value investing, which tries to find securities whose prices are unjustifiably low based upon their intrinsic worth.

A few of the factors Buffett thinks about are company performance, company debt, and profit margins. Other considerations for value financiers like Buffett consist of whether business are public, how dependent they are on commodities, and how low-cost they are. Worth investors search for securities with costs that are unjustifiably low based upon their intrinsic worth - warren buffett citation. There isn't a generally accepted way to figure out intrinsic worth, however it's most typically estimated by examining a business's principles. Like bargain hunters, the value financier look for stocks thought to be underestimated by the market, or stocks that are important but not acknowledged by the majority of other buyers.

Lots of worth investors do not support the efficient market hypothesis (EMH). This theory suggests that stocks constantly trade at their reasonable value, which makes it harder for investors to either buy stocks that are underestimated or sell them at inflated rates. They do trust that the market will eventually start to favor those quality stocks that were, for a time, underestimated.

The debt-to-equity ratio (D/E) is another crucial particular Buffett considers carefully. Buffett chooses to see a little quantity of debt so that earnings growth is being generated from investors' equity instead of borrowed money. The D/E ratio is determined as follows: Debt-to-Equity Ratio = Total Liabilities Shareholders' Equity This ratio reveals the percentage of equity and financial obligation the company uses to fund its assets, and the greater the ratio, the more debtrather than equityis funding the business.

For a more strict test, investors sometimes use just long-lasting debt instead of overall liabilities in the computation above.
